mshj.net
当前位置:首页 >> FAstCliCk >>

FAstCliCk

根据 Google 开发者文档: ...mobile browsers will wait approximately 300ms from the time that you tap the button to fire the click event. The reason for this is that the browser is waiting to see if you are actually performing a...

你好! fastclick attach快点击连接

解决方法 fastclick可以解决在手机上点击事件的300ms延迟 zepto的touch模块,tap事件也是为了解决在click的延迟问题 解决300ms延迟的问题,也可以通过绑定ontouchstart事件,加快对事件的响应

在html文档使用 引入这个js文件

比如 那么 $("#btn1").click(function(){alert(1)});//点击btn1时,会弹出1 上面这行和下面这行效果是一样的 $("#btn1").bind("click", function(){alert(1)});//点击btn1时,会弹出1 就是把后面那个function绑定到按钮的click事件上 等效于:

你搜索的问题本来就不太正确,对事件进行支持的是html,你所提到的事件,可以搜索下html5是否支持,相信会有你要的答案。

FastClick是FTLabs专门为解决移动端浏览器300毫秒点击延迟问题所开发的一个轻量级的库。简而言之,FastClick在检测到touchend事件的时候,会通过DOM自定义事件立即触发一个模拟click事件的click事件(自定义事件),并把浏览器在300毫秒之后真正...

是点击定位的意思点击ID为shang的元素,回到顶部点击ID为comt的元素,回到ID为comments的位置,就是评论的位置点击ID为xia的元素,回到底部

现在的只管感受就是fastclick应该也是以touch事件模拟的,但是其没有点透问题 后面还判断了android的一些问题,我这里就不关注了,意思应该就是支持touch才能支持吧,于是回到主干代码 主干代码中,我们看到,如果浏览器不支持touch事件或者其它...

您不需要使用第三方插件(如Fastclick)。 jQuery Mobile已经使用vclick事件解决了这个问题。它适用于桌面设备和移动设备,并且没有300毫秒的延迟。 $(document).on('vclick', '#someButton', function(){ });

网站首页 | 网站地图
All rights reserved Powered by www.mshj.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com